THE Kabwe High Court has sentenced four men to 15 years imprisonment for stealing jewelry and cash worth more than K80, 000 from a farmer, while armed with a spear, iron bars and a machete.
Kabwe High Court Judge-in-charge Dominic Sichinga sentenced the four after they pleaded guilty to aggravated robbery.
Peter Katampi, Luka Banda, Davies Chisenga and Thomas Kasuba stole 13 boxes of jewelry, a pistol with 20 rounds of ammunition, two passports, work permit, decoder, DVD player, three cameras, seven pairs of shoes, safe box, suitcase, foreign currencies and a safe box on November 13, last year.
All this amounted to K88, 000 and belonged to Francis Burton of Mafundzalo area.
When the case came up for commencement of trial the four denied the charge but later opted to change plea and admitted to having committed the crime.
On the fateful night, the four tied the guard at the farm, identified as Ackson Muyabwa before dragging him into the house where they stole the goods.
They used force while armed with a spear, iron bars and a machete to prevent the guard from raising alarm.
The matter was later reported to police and investigations instituted, which led to the arrest of the four.
The convicts asked for lenience because they readily admitted the charge without wasting the court’s time.
